JNPMEDI (CEO Kwunho Jeong), an AI platform-based clinical trial consulting firm, will hold the โCDISC Seminar: Global Trends in Clinical Data Standardization and the Role of Maven Converterโ on June 13. Targeted at Data Management (DM) and Biostatistics (STAT) professionals currently working with CDISC or considering adoption, the seminar will cover a broad range of the latest developments and practical implementation strategies.
The event will take place in-person at Maven Hall, located at JNPMEDIโs headquarters in Songdo, Incheon, and will be simultaneously available online. Online attendees will receive access links individually upon registration, and participation is free of charge.
The program includes diverse topics, such as:
- AI-driven CDISC automation use cases
- SDTMIG 4.0 updates and standardization strategies
- Introduction to the eTFL Portal
- CDISC implementation roadmap for FDA submissions
Notably, the seminar will feature technical insightsโsuch as interpreting the FDA Conformance Guide and applying ODM standardsโfrom the perspective of software engineers, offering a balanced view of both technical considerations and real-world application.
The final session will feature a live demonstration of โMaven Converter,โ JNPMEDIโs SDTM conversion solution. This tool automates CDISC SDTM transformation, significantly improving consistency and efficiency in clinical data processing.
Hyunsoo Lee, Associate Partner at JNPMEDI, stated, โThis seminar goes beyond theoretical discussion to offer practical strategies and tools directly applicable to the field. We look forward to welcoming many professionals interested in CDISC adoption and data standardization.โ
